Carpet Looms and Turquoise Stalls
Mashhad’s long-running bazaars and workshops are known for hand-knotted carpets, embroidered textiles, and gemstone jewelry, with turquoise from nearby mines often set in silver. Traditional sweets and saffron are common market staples, reflecting the region’s trade links across northeastern Iran.
